Why the Check Engine Light Comes On
Before we dive into resetting the light, it’s important to understand why it turned on in the first place. The check engine light—also known as the malfunction indicator lamp (MIL)—is part of your Ford Focus’s onboard diagnostic system (OBD2). This system continuously monitors sensors and components related to engine performance, fuel efficiency, and emissions.

Common reasons the light may appear include:
- A loose or faulty gas cap
- Oxygen (O2) sensor failure
- Catalytic converter issues
- Mass airflow (MAF) sensor problems
- Spark plug or ignition coil malfunctions
- Exhaust gas recirculation (EGR) valve clogging
- Evaporative emissions system leaks
Some of these issues are minor and inexpensive to fix, like tightening a gas cap. Others, such as a failing catalytic converter, can be costly and require immediate attention. That’s why diagnosing the problem is the first and most critical step before attempting to reset the light.
Step 1: Diagnose the Problem First
Never reset the check engine light without knowing why it came on. Clearing the light without fixing the issue is like turning off a smoke alarm while your kitchen is on fire—it doesn’t solve the problem; it just hides it.
The best way to diagnose the issue is by reading the diagnostic trouble codes (DTCs) stored in your vehicle’s computer. These codes provide specific information about what system or component is malfunctioning.
How to Read Diagnostic Trouble Codes
You’ll need an OBD2 scanner to retrieve these codes. Most Ford Focus models from 1996 onward are equipped with OBD2 ports, usually located under the dashboard near the driver’s side.
- Turn off the ignition.
- Locate the OBD2 port—it’s a 16-pin connector, often black or gray, under the steering column.
- Plug in your OBD2 scanner.
- Turn the ignition to the “ON” position (but don’t start the engine).
- Follow the scanner’s instructions to read the codes.
For example, you might see a code like P0420, which indicates a problem with the catalytic converter’s efficiency. Or P0171, which suggests the engine is running too lean (not enough fuel). Each code corresponds to a specific issue that you can research or take to a mechanic.
Many auto parts stores, like AutoZone or O’Reilly, offer free code reading services. However, owning a basic OBD2 scanner (available for $20–$50) gives you long-term value and convenience.
Interpreting the Codes
Once you have the code, use online resources like the National Highway Traffic Safety Administration (NHTSA) database or forums like Ford Forums to understand what it means. Some common Ford Focus codes include:
- P0455: Large evaporative emissions leak (often the gas cap)
- P0300: Random/multiple cylinder misfire
- P0133: O2 sensor circuit slow response (bank 1, sensor 1)
- P0401: Insufficient EGR flow
After identifying the issue, proceed with the appropriate repair. For example, if the code points to a loose gas cap, tighten it or replace it if damaged. If it’s a sensor issue, you may need to replace the part.

Step 3: Choose the Right Method to Reset the Light
After the repair is complete, it’s time to reset the check engine light. There are three main methods: using an OBD2 scanner, disconnecting the battery, and performing a drive cycle. Each has pros and cons, and the best choice depends on your situation and vehicle model.
Method 1: Use an OBD2 Scanner (Recommended)
This is the most reliable and recommended method. An OBD2 scanner not only reads codes but can also clear them and reset the check engine light.
Here’s how to do it:
- Ensure the ignition is off.
- Plug the OBD2 scanner into the port under the dashboard.
- Turn the ignition to the “ON” position (engine off).
- Navigate the scanner menu to “Clear Codes” or “Reset MIL.”
- Confirm the action when prompted.
- Wait a few seconds for the scanner to complete the reset.
- Turn off the ignition and unplug the scanner.
After resetting, start the engine. The check engine light should remain off. If it comes back on immediately, the problem may not be fully resolved, or there could be a new issue.
Tip: Some advanced scanners also allow you to view live data, monitor sensor readings, and perform system tests. This can help confirm that the repair was successful.
Method 2: Disconnect the Battery (Temporary Solution)
Disconnecting the battery can reset the vehicle’s computer and clear the check engine light. However, this method is less reliable, especially on newer Ford Focus models (2012 and later), which have more sophisticated systems.
Here’s how to do it safely:
- Turn off the engine and remove the keys.
- Open the hood and locate the battery.
- Use a wrench to loosen the negative (-) terminal clamp.
- Remove the negative cable and isolate it (e.g., wrap it in a cloth) to prevent accidental contact.
- Wait at least 15–30 minutes. This allows the vehicle’s computer to fully reset.
- Reconnect the negative cable and tighten the clamp.
- Close the hood and start the engine.
Important Notes:
- Disconnecting the battery may reset other systems, including radio presets, clock, seat memory, and climate control settings.
- On some models, this method may not clear the check engine light if the underlying issue persists.
- In rare cases, disconnecting the battery can trigger additional warning lights or require a relearn procedure for the throttle body.
This method is best used as a last resort or for older Ford Focus models (pre-2012). For newer vehicles, always prefer the OBD2 scanner method.
Method 3: Drive Cycle Reset (Natural Method)
Some Ford Focus models will automatically reset the check engine light after a series of driving conditions known as a “drive cycle.” This allows the vehicle’s computer to recheck all monitored systems and confirm that the issue is resolved.
A typical drive cycle for a Ford Focus includes:
- Start the engine and let it idle for 2–3 minutes (cold start).
- Drive at 30–40 mph for 5 minutes with steady acceleration.
- Accelerate to 55–60 mph and maintain speed for 10 minutes.
- Decelerate slowly without braking heavily.
- Repeat the cycle 2–3 times over several days.
During this process, the vehicle’s onboard computer runs self-tests on emissions, fuel, and engine systems. If all tests pass, the check engine light may turn off on its own.
Tip: Keep a log of your driving to ensure you complete the full cycle. Avoid short trips or erratic driving, as this can prevent the system from completing its checks.
Troubleshooting Common Issues
Even after following these steps, you might encounter problems. Here’s how to handle common scenarios:
The Light Comes Back On After Reset
If the check engine light returns shortly after resetting, the original issue may not be fully resolved. Possible causes include:
- Incomplete repair (e.g., sensor not properly installed)
- Intermittent fault (e.g., wiring issue)
- New problem triggered by the repair
Recheck the diagnostic codes and inspect the repaired component. If the issue persists, consult a mechanic.
The Light Won’t Reset with an OBD2 Scanner
If the scanner fails to clear the light, ensure:
- The ignition is on (engine off)
- The scanner is compatible with your Ford Focus model
- The OBD2 port is clean and undamaged
- The scanner software is up to date
Try a different scanner or visit a repair shop for assistance.
Battery Disconnection Causes Other Problems
If disconnecting the battery leads to issues like erratic idle or warning lights, your vehicle may need a throttle body relearn procedure. This can often be done with a scan tool or by following a specific driving pattern outlined in your owner’s manual.

When to See a Mechanic
While many check engine light issues can be resolved at home, some situations require professional help:
- The light flashes (indicating a severe misfire that can damage the catalytic converter)
- You’re unable to diagnose or fix the problem
- The vehicle runs poorly, stalls, or loses power
- You notice unusual smells, noises, or smoke
- The light returns repeatedly after multiple resets
A certified mechanic has advanced diagnostic tools and experience to handle complex issues like internal engine problems, transmission faults, or electrical system failures.
